Haulk & Herrera LLP is a boutique California employment law firm dedicated exclusively to representing employees. We litigate high-impact employment cases throughout California, including wage-and-hour individual and representative actions, as well as matters involving wrongful termination, retaliation, harassment, and discrimination.

​

We are seeking a mid-level associate attorney with at least 4 years of California employment law experience to join our growing plaintiff-side practice.

​

The Role

You will work closely with the firm’s partners and play a substantive role in employment litigation, including:

  • Litigating single-plaintiff, class action, and PAGA matters

  • Drafting complaints, pleadings, and written discovery

  • Taking and defending depositions

  • Managing discovery and analyzing payroll and timekeeping data

  • Drafting and arguing motions

  • Participating in mediations and settlement negotiations

  • Communicating directly with clients

  • Assisting with class certification and settlement approval

This role offers meaningful responsibility, direct client interaction, and involvement in litigation strategy from the outset.

 

Qualifications

  • Minimum of 4 years of California employment law experience

  • Excellent writing, analytical, and communication skills

  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ively

 

Education & Licensure

  • Juris Doctor (J.D.)

  • Active member in good standing of the California State Bar

 

What We Offer

  • Salary range: $150,000–$215,000, commensurate with experience

  • Remote work arrangement

  • Hands-on litigation experience and direct client contact

  • A collaborative, non-hierarchical boutique environment

  • Long-term growth opportunities in a respected plaintiff-side practice
